National Cleaning Days: Babalanda lauds President Museveni over SDA exemption
The Minister for the Presidency, Member of Parliament for  Budiope  West Constituency and Director for Busoga SDA Women field, Hon. Babirye Milly Babalanda has hailed President Yoweri Kaguta Museveni for honouring a petition by the Seventh-day Adventist (SDA) Church to have the National Cleaning Days aligned with their Sabbath observance.
The Minister issued the vote of thanks during an inter-ministerial meeting on the National Cleaning Day held at the Prime Minister’s Office in Kampala Today.
The Minister’s remarks were in response to a confirmation by Prime Minister Robinah Nabbanja that the President had granted the SDA Church leaders’ request to have their members exempted from participating in National Cleaning Day activities on Saturday, which is their holy Sabbath.
According to the Prime Minister, the President guided that SDA members carry out their National Cleaning Day obligations every last Sunday of the month, in respect for their Sabbath observance on Saturday — the Government’s officially designated cleaning day.“
In recognition of the Sabbath observance of the Seventh-day Adventist community, and following guidance by H.E. the President, the Seventh-day Adventists will remain at home during the designated cleaning time. However, they will be required to undertake their National Day Cleaning activities on the following day, i.e. Sunday,” Nabbanja said.
She, however, noted that, to ensure that SDA faithful also participate in the important Government programme, their leaders would oversee the cleaning activities and ensure that prayers begin after 10:00am.
“This arrangement ensures that the SDA participate fully in the national programme while respecting their day of worship,” she said.Babalanda thankful, tasks RDCsIn response to the Prime Minister’s remarks, Minister for the Presidency Milly Babalanda appreciated the President for the compassionate and religiously inclusive gesture, saying it entrenches freedom of worship, which was restored and upheld by the NRM revolution.
“In a special way, Rt. Hon. Prime Minister, I want to thank H.E. the President for considering the SDA fraternity to worship their God as established by God Himself,” Babalanda said.
The Minister, whose ministry supervises Resident District Commissioners (RDCs), appealed to them to massively mobilise Ugandans to participate in the mandatory national cleaning exercise.“As supervisor of the RDCs, RCCs, Deputies and Assistants, I call upon all the RDCs to mobilise the communities, map out areas to be cleaned, make arrangements for cleaning materials to be available at the sites and communicate clearly, at least one week in advance,” Babalanda said.
The National Cleaning Days initiative was announced by the Prime Minister on July 23, 2026, as a Cabinet resolution aimed at instilling discipline among Ugandans, while improving sanitation and environmental awareness and protection.Flanked by Health Minister Dr. Chris Baryomunsi, the Prime Minister announced that the exercise would commence Saturday July 25, 2026 and was mandatory for every Ugandan; enforced by local leaders, the police and other sister security agencies.According to the guidelines, the exercise would be held every last Saturday of the month between 7:00am and 10:00am, during which time a traffic curfew would be imposed, with movement limited to essential service providers and emergencies.
However, the choice of Saturday drew concern from Seventh-day Adventist Church faithful, who noted that it clashes with their observance of the holy Sabbath, which lasts from Friday evening to Saturday evening. Through their Archbishop, Samuel Kajoba, and notable Church members, including Ministers Milly Babalanda and Cissy Mulondo, the SDA fraternity, in a July 24, 2026 letter, petitioned the Government to exempt them from cleaning on the Sabbath and allow them to undertake the exercise on another religiously convenient day.On Tuesday, the SDA leadership, led by Archbishop Kajoba, met with Prime Minister Robinah Nabbanja, leading to an agreement to shift their cleaning duties to Sunday, following acceptance and guidance by H.E. the President.
It is this position that the Prime Minister communicated at Wednesday’s meeting at her office.The meeting was attended by Ruth Aceng, the Government Chief Whip; Third Deputy Premier Rukia Nakadama; State Minister for Local Government Justine Nameere; and representatives from the Ministry of Health and KCCA, among others.
